engine sounds different when clutch depressed?

hey everyone! just bought my rx-8 two days ago! i bought a used rx-8 with only 4,000 miles on it. i checked the carfax and that came back clear. is there anything else i shoudl check? i got it from a dealer, so it can't be a lemon, right?

also, when i'm just sitting idle in my car with the engine on, and i depress the clutch, the engine produces a steady consistent noise, which goes away after i release the clutch. it doesn't sound bad, and it sounds like it could be perfectly normal. but that's what i want to make sure, that it's perfectly normal. i've never made a purchase this big before, so i'm just a bit paranoid. thanks!!!

Originally Posted by abbid
In my case, i will find out tomorrow. I took my 8 in last thursday, and i showed him what i was talking about, he said it was definately NOT normal, and they will be dropping my tranny tomorrow. The service manager said it definately sounds like the T/O is going bad. Its the normal chattering, but ontop of that, it has a very annoying squeel..
Yeah, that's different, you have something besides the normal 'rollover' noise that the thread starter is hearing.

I know what you mean about the squeel - had that on a Peugeot I had in college. It turned out to be the transmission main bearing, not the throwout, but that wasn't determined untill they dug into it. Definitely an exception.
